# Onboarding Plan — built backwards from time-to-value

You are the onboarding lead for a new customer, and the plan you write is judged on whether the customer renewed, not on whether it executed tidily. **The first renewal is won or lost here** — in months two to four of the first term, while the project still looks healthy and long before anyone opens a renewal plan `[C23]`. A rookie plan runs forwards: kickoff to go-live, marked complete — and a meaningful share of those accounts do not renew, because go-live completes *our* task list, not theirs.

Lincoln Murphy names the failure precisely: the **Success Gap** is "the gap that exists between your customer functionally completing the tasks necessary in your product to be 'successful' from your point of view as the vendor and them actually achieving their Desired Outcome" (Sixteen Ventures) `[P]`. The elite version inverts the arithmetic: fix the **value gate** — the date by which the activation event must be observed, at the right frequency, by the right people, against a captured baseline — lay every phase backwards from it, check whether the plan fits in the time remaining, and say so on day one if it does not.

The second job is stall detection. TTFV overrun, milestone slippage, services burn and a dark environment all fire *during* implementation and predict the **first** renewal 180–365 days out `[P]` — that is the **Failed launch** pattern in `churn-risk`, and it fires from this skill's Step 7 signals rather than from renewal-window analysis. The failure is never detection difficulty; it is that nobody instrumented the project, so the stall surfaces at the first business review instead of in week three.

## Step 1 — Anchor the value gate

Do this before writing a single task. Every other date in the plan is derived from it.

```
opt_out_deadline   = renewal_date − notice_period_days
evidence_window    = days to accumulate value evidence and hold one business review before the
                     customer decides.  Enterprise 90 · Mid-market 60 · Tech-touch 30   [P]
VALUE GATE (V-day) = min( opt_out_deadline − evidence_window ,
                          contract_start + target_ttfv_days )      (target from cs-context §5)

value_lag          = days from production go-live to the activation event occurring at its
                     natural cadence.  Enterprise 21 · Mid-market 14 · Tech-touch 7      [P]
GO-LIVE (G-day)    = V-day − value_lag

DECISION WINDOW    = contract_start + 30d  →  contract_start + 120d   (months 2–4)       [P]
VERDICT            = V-day ≤ decision_window_close  →  "decided on evidence"
                     V-day >  decision_window_close  →  "decided on faith"
RISK RECORD OPENS  = the V-day event date — activation attested, or V-day passed unattested.
                     Never G-day.  Never the project-completion date.
```

**R1 — the opt-out calendar.** Use the opt-out deadline, never the renewal date: a 90-day notice period on a 1 Feb renewal means the decision lands in October, so a plan targeting February targets a date that has already passed. The evidence window is why the notice period belongs in an onboarding plan at all — value must exist *and be evidenced* before the decision, not before the invoice. And `value_lag` is not padding: one occurrence of the activation event is a smoke test, while value is the event recurring at the cadence the business case assumed — at least two natural cycles (a monthly close needs 60+ days, not 21). **Print both dates first.**

**The decision window is the second computed date nobody prints.** The customer forms their renewal view in months two to four of the first term — whether the product works in their environment, whether their own people changed how they work, whether the signer can describe a result to someone who did not sign. By month five those are answers, and the renewal conversation reports them rather than changing them. So compute the window, compare V-day to its close, and **print the verdict in the Bottom Line**. `Decided on faith` is not a warning label; it is a structural fact about the plan you just wrote, and it obliges one of three named choices on day one — cut scope to a smaller first use case, move the gate by renegotiating the term, or accept a first renewal argued without evidence, with an owner and a date on whichever you pick. ## Step 2 — Reconcile what was sold against what exists

The handover is where onboarding plans acquire their fatal assumptions. Walk `references/handover.md` in full — 24 transfer fields, six mismatch classes, and a detection test for each inside the first ten business days. The non-negotiable output is the **Sold-vs-Real table**: for every claim in the business case, state what exists. Six gap classes, each with a different recovery — **capability** (promised, not shipped) · **scope** (services undersized) · **timeline** (a go-live date nobody costed) · **stakeholder** (nobody who will use it was in the cycle) · **commercial** (entitlement far above deployable capacity) · **data** (the source data does not exist in the shape required).

A capability gap found in week 2 is a roadmap conversation — held under R19, no date you do not own — while the same gap in month 5 is a renewal negotiation, and that difference is the entire return on this step. If the handover is thin or absent, run **Handover repair** first — a plan built on a guessed use case hits every milestone and misses the outcome.

## Step 3 — Choose the onboarding mode

Segment does not decide this alone. Murphy's point stands: there is "no such thing as a 'high-touch' or 'tech-touch' customer" — only customers for whom a given experience is appropriate `[P]`. Score complexity first; let ARR break ties.

| Mode | Fits when | Vendor staffing | Cadence | Plan artifact |
| --- | --- | --- | --- | --- |
| **White-glove** | ≥2 integrations, migration required, >1 business unit, or regulated | Named PM + solution architect + CSM, SOW-backed | Weekly steering + daily standup during migration | Full MAP, both sides, dated |
| **Guided** | 1 integration, no migration, single business unit | CSM-led, pooled architect hours | Weekly 30-minute working session | Short MAP, 8–12 rows |
| **Tech-touch** | No integration, self-service config, admin = user | In-product flow + cohort webinars + pooled inbox | Automated, triggered on milestone stall | In-product milestone checklist |
| **Recovery** | A gate missed, or float is negative | Exec sponsor both sides, PM re-assigned | Twice-weekly, exec-visible | Re-baselined MAP with a stated cause |

What changes between modes is not meeting frequency — it is who defines the success criteria, who executes the migration, how enablement is delivered, and how a stall escalates. The full mode-by-dimension matrix is `references/phase-playbook.md` §2; apply it before committing to a date. **Never assign white-glove to an account whose ARR cannot carry it** — over-servicing is a margin decision wearing a service costume, and the arithmetic is `references/stall-detection.md` §4.

## Step 4 — Backwards-plan the ten phases

Lay the phases back from V-day, not forward from kickoff. Objective, both-side owners, duration by mode, dependencies, exit criteria and skip-risk for each: `references/phase-playbook.md`.

| # | Phase | Ends when (exit criterion, abbreviated) | Risk if skipped |
| --- | --- | --- | --- |
| 0 | **Pre-kickoff** | Handover reconciled, admin named, access requested, agenda sent | Kickoff becomes discovery; two weeks lost |
| 1 | **Kickoff** | Success criteria, stakeholders, timeline, escalation path and the customer's internal comms plan are written down and confirmed | No shared definition of done; every later disagreement is unresolvable |
| 2 | **Configuration** | Contracted primary use case configured in a non-production environment | Product configured to the vendor's demo, not the customer's process |
| 3 | **Integration** | Each contracted integration authenticated, syncing, and error-free for 5 consecutive days | Silent value killer — the account looks live and produces nothing |
| 4 | **Data migration** | Record counts reconciled to source within tolerance, signed off by a named customer owner | Users hit wrong data on day one and never return |
| 5 | **Admin enablement** | ≥2 customer admins can complete the 6 core admin tasks unaided | Single-admin dependency; every request becomes a support ticket |
| 6 | **End-user enablement** | ≥N users per team completed training and performed the core action once | Licences provisioned, nobody trained, utilisation flatlines |
| 7 | **First value (V-day)** | Activation event observed at cadence, by the buying team, against the captured baseline, attested by the customer — **and the first-renewal risk record opens here** | The Success Gap — the project closes, the value never arrives, and nothing opens a record until T-90 |
| 8 | **Usage expansion** | Second team or second use case live; breadth ≥ the core-feature floor | Single-use-case dependency; one process change ends the account |
| 9 | **Steady-state handover** | Owning CSM briefed, 30/60/90 booked, baseline and evidence transferred | The receiving CSM restarts discovery; the customer repeats themselves |

**Parallelism is the whole schedule.** Configuration, integration and migration run concurrently *only if the customer has a separate owner for each*; a single-admin customer serialises all three, typically triples the critical path, and carries the R5 single-thread tax from day one. Emilia D'Anzica's minimum-contact-count gate on marking onboarding complete `[P]` should gate the *start* too — name the owners before promising the date, and state the critical path and the parallelism assumption.

## Step 5 — Forward-feasibility check

Run the plan forwards from today and compare:

```
critical_path_days = Σ remaining durations of phases on the critical path
FLOAT              = V-day − (today + critical_path_days)      (business days)
```

| Float | Read | Required action |
| --- | --- | --- |
| **≥ 20 days** | Healthy | Proceed; re-check float weekly |
| **5–19 days** | Tight | Remove one non-critical phase from the path, or add a customer owner. Name which |
| **0–4 days** | No absorption | Any single slip breaks it. Escalate to the exec sponsor now, naming the dependency you need unblocked |
| **Negative** | **The plan does not fit** | Say so in the first five lines. Choose explicitly: cut scope to a smaller first use case, move the gate by renegotiating the term, or accept a first renewal decided without value evidence. Never quietly re-baseline |

Negative float on day one is the most valuable thing this skill produces, and the thing a forward-planned task list structurally cannot see. ## Step 6 — Write both gates, separately

Different gates, different owners, different evidence. Conflating them is why implementations "delivered on time" churn at the first renewal.

| | **Go-live gate (G-day)** | **Value gate (V-day)** |
| --- | --- | --- |
| Question it answers | Is the product in production doing the contracted job? | Has the customer got the outcome they bought? |
| Owner | Vendor implementation lead | Customer's named business owner |
| Evidence | Environment = production · integrations green 5 days · migration reconciled · ≥2 admins certified · ≥N users trained | Activation event at cadence for ≥2 cycles · performed by the buying team, not just the admin · measured against the kickoff baseline · a named customer owner attests in writing |
| What it must never be | A date in a project plan | A vendor's opinion that things look good |

**The baseline rule.** Capture at signature or kickoff, never at renewal — a baseline taken after go-live is not a baseline. Minimum record: `value_driver`, `metric_name`, `baseline_value`, `baseline_period`, `baseline_source`, `measurement_owner_customer`, `target_value`, `target_date`, `attribution_pct` (set by the customer, not by you). Without it V-day is unprovable and the first renewal is argued on feelings. Schema: `references/kickoff.md` §5.

**The account's risk record opens at V-day, never at go-live.** Go-live and first value are different events with different owners, different evidence and different dates, and conflating them is precisely why implementations "delivered on time" churn at the first renewal. G-day closes *our* task list. **V-day closes the onboarding**, and it is the only event that opens the first-renewal risk record. ## Step 7 — Instrument stall detection

Every signal below is instrumented at kickoff and evaluated weekly. Thresholds, false-positive traps and escalation ladders: `references/stall-detection.md`. This is the summary every plan carries:

| # | Signal | Computation | Fire threshold | Escalation |
| --- | --- | --- | --- | --- |
| S1 | **Milestone slippage** | `% milestones overdue`, `cumulative_slip_days` | ≥2 overdue **or** cumulative slip >30d `[P]` | Re-plan with the customer, in writing, within 5 business days |
| S2 | **TTFV overrun** | `actual_elapsed / target_ttfv_days` | >1.5× → risk; >2.0× → severe; no value event by day 90 → severe `[P]` | Severe: exec-sponsored recovery, re-baselined go-live |
| S3 | **Blocked-task ownership** | Share of overdue tasks whose owner is customer-side | ≥60% customer-side for 2 consecutive weeks | Escalate to the exec sponsor with the named blocker, not to the admin |
| S4 | **Unresponsive admin** | Days since last *bilateral* touch (exclude one-way vendor outbound) | 2 missed cadence periods: white-glove 10 business days, guided 10, tech-touch 21 `[P]` | Multithread — go to the sponsor and to a second named contact the same week |
| S5 | **Environment never in production** | `prod_events / total_events` | <0.20 after day 90 post-go-live `[P]` | Technical escalation; treat as go-live not achieved regardless of project status |
| S6 | **Dark account** | Zero qualifying core events since `contract_start` | >60 days from contract start `[P]`, strength: near-certain | Same-week exec-to-exec; this is the highest-precision signal in the set |
| S7 | **No new users provisioned** | `new_users_L30` vs the rollout plan | Zero new users in 30 days while `seat_utilisation < 0.85` | Rollout is stalled at the pilot; name the blocking team and its lead |
| S8 | **Services burn ratio** | `hours_burned / hours_sold`; `scope_change_count` | >1.3× sold hours, or ≥2 change orders `[P]` | Read it with S2 — see the pairing rule below |
| S9 | **Use case never live** | Has the account ever performed the sold use case's core action? | Never, by day 90 post-go-live `[P]`, strength: near-certain | Re-open the Sold-vs-Real table; this is usually a gap you already logged |
| S10 | **Kickoff-to-config stall** | `config_complete_date − kickoff_date` vs the mode default | >2× the mode default | The configuration is blocked on a decision nobody has been asked to make |

**Burn-ratio pairing rule** — the commonest misread in onboarding analytics is treating high burn as risk when on a complex deployment it is investment. Read S8 only against S2/S6; the four-cell read is `references/stall-detection.md` §4, and `scripts/onboarding_plan.py` prints it. **Separate vendor-side slip from customer-side slip** — in the data they are identical, a milestone past its due date, and they are opposite problems with opposite plays. Tag every task with the side that owns it; that tag alone says whether to add vendor resource or escalate to the sponsor (§5 of the reference).

## Step 8 — Design enablement so it can be measured

Training that cannot be measured did not happen. Split it — the two audiences fail differently.
Detail in `references/phase-playbook.md` §5–6.

| | Admin enablement | End-user enablement |
| --- | --- | --- |
| Audience · format | 2+ named admins (never 1) · live + sandbox exercise + certification | Every provisioned seat, by team · train-the-trainer or per-team session |
| Success measure | Both admins complete the 6 core admin tasks unaided, observed | ≥70% of provisioned seats performed the core action ≥1× within 14 days of training `[P]` |
| Failure signature · re-run trigger | Every config change arrives as a support ticket · any admin change (`U15`) | Seats provisioned, licence utilisation flat · any team below 40% activation 30d post-training |

**Target a curated core-feature set, not the catalogue** — Pendo's 2019 Feature Adoption Report (615 subscriptions, three-month window) found ~80% of features rarely or never used and ~12% driving ~80% of daily usage `[M]`. Name the 5–8 value-path features with product, freeze the list, measure against it. **And the customer's internal comms plan is a deliverable here, not a courtesy** (five fields: `references/kickoff.md` §7) — an unannounced rollout produces trained users who were never given permission to change how they work.

## Step 10 — Set the scoreboard

Report per account and per cohort. Definitions, cohort-construction rules and the reading rules: `references/stall-detection.md` §7 and `../cs-context/references/metric-dictionary.md`. The eight that must appear: **TTFV** (contract start → first completed *customer-defined* success milestone) · **TTV / time-to-live** (→ production go-live) · **onboarding cycle time**, decomposed into its four segments · **milestone adherence** with cumulative slip · **services burn ratio**, read only against activation · **activation rate by 30/60/90-day cohort** · **stalled-onboarding ARR**, the number that buys onboarding headcount · **share of first-term accounts whose V-day falls after the months 2–4 decision window closes**, which is the leading indicator of next year's first-renewal churn. The gap between TTV and TTFV *is* the Success Gap, in days.

Two integrity rules: **benchmark against your own cohort baseline, not a published TTV median** — the cross-company figures circulating online are content-marketing numbers with no disclosed method — and **never report a mean**, because onboarding durations have a long right tail and the mean hides exactly the accounts that will not renew. Median and P90, with the n.
